Friends's Vocabulary
Joey doesn't share food
| Term | Definition | Example |
|---|---|---|
| stuffed | filled with a stuffing | I love stuffed peppers. |
| crap | of very bad quality | A bad film? It was crap! |
| get along | If two or more people get along, they like each other and are friendly to each other | I don't really get along with my sister's husband |
| set somebody up | to trick somebody; connect to people on a date | He denied the charges, saying the police had set him up. |
| stare | to look for a long time with the eyes wide open | Don't stare at people like that, it's rude |
| big deal | said when you do not think that what someone has said or done is important or special | "I ran five miles this morning." "Big deal! I ran ten." |
| reach | to stretch out your arm in order to get or touch something | The child reached over and picked up the kitten. |
| out of nowhere | very suddenly and unexpectedly | She said her attacker seemed to come out of nowhere. |
